China condemns attack on Hamas foreign leader

China condemns the fatal attack on the Hamas foreign chief and again calls for a ceasefire in the region. "We are deeply concerned about the incident, firmly reject and condemn the assassination," a spokesperson for the Chinese Foreign Ministry said. China is deeply concerned that the fatal attack on Ismail Haniyeh could lead to further instability in the region.

"We have always advocated resolving regional disputes through negotiations," the spokesperson continued. "Gaza should achieve a comprehensive and lasting ceasefire as soon as possible to prevent further escalation."

China maintains neutrality in the Middle East conflict and advocates for an end to the fighting. However, it did not explicitly condemn the bloody massacre by Hamas and other groups on October 7 in Israel, which triggered the Israeli military offensive in the Gaza Strip.

Just last week, 14 Palestinian factions, including Hamas, were hosted in China. The delegations signed an agreement on strengthening Palestinian unity, with the aim of forming a joint government.
